Давайте разберемся, что такое идеальный газ и его основное уравнение.Идеальный газ - это теоретическая модель, которая помогает нам понять поведение газов.В этой модели молекулы газа представляют собой материальные точки, которые находятся в постоянном движении.У идеального газа есть несколько важных свойств.Поведение идеального газа описывается основным уравнением состояния.Давайте разберем каждый компонент этого уравнения.Это уравнение показывает важные зависимости между параметрами газа.Теперь, когда мы понимаем основное уравнение идеального газа, давайте рассмотрим его применение.Let's examine how a balloon demonstrates the behavior of an ideal gas.When we heat the balloon, the gas molecules inside move faster, increasing their kinetic energy.As the temperature increases, the volume of the balloon expands while pressure remains constant.Conversely, when we cool the balloon, the gas molecules slow down, and the balloon's volume decreases.This demonstrates the direct relationship between temperature and volume when pressure remains constant.As we can see on this graph, the volume increases linearly with temperature when pressure is held constant.Throughout this process, the number of gas molecules inside the balloon remains constant, showing that volume changes are solely due to temperature.Let's examine how temperature affects tire pressure throughout the year.In summer, when temperatures reach 30 degrees Celsius, the air molecules in tires move faster, increasing pressure.But in winter, at minus 10 degrees Celsius, molecular motion slows, reducing pressure by about 1 PSI for every 5 degree drop in temperature.This behavior is perfectly described by the ideal gas law, where pressure is directly proportional to temperature.Another common example is food packaging. At cold storage temperatures, the gas molecules inside have less kinetic energy.When the same package is brought to room temperature, the gas molecules move more rapidly, causing the package to expand.This expansion is due to the increased kinetic energy of the gas molecules at higher temperatures.The ideal gas law helps us understand and predict many phenomena in our daily lives.From maintaining proper tire pressure to designing safe food packaging, this simple equation has far-reaching applications in our world.Understanding these principles helps us better manage and predict gas behavior in everyday situations.
